Building on MS-Windows natively with MinGW works fine.  Two minor
comments:

  . The merge with a newer Readline is still not done, sigh.  So I
    needeed to apply several patches again, to make a useful GDB.

  . The default compiler is now g++, but "configure --help" still says
    "--enable-build-with-cxx", which hints that it is by default
    disabled.  I suggest to update the --help text.
